  • Abstract
    The large growth in mobile broadband traffic, wide support of Wireless Local Area Network (WLAN) technology in mobile devices, and the desire of operators to provide services anywhere at any time, have led to a need to integrate WLANs with the 3rd Generation Partnership Project (3GPP) Evolved Packet Core (EPC). This paper starts with a description of an architecture that 3GPP has defined to achieve this. It describes how a mobile device can set up an IP connection over WLAN routed via EPC without imposing new requirements on the mobile device. It also describes how more advanced features that do impose new requirements on the mobile device can be supported in an incremental fashion.
